Connect LAN and cable internet
Hi everyone!
Please help me with my problem - how can I connect both LAN and Internet
I have my SUSE linux 10.2 machine connected to cable modem with Internet (via USB)
and also I have connection from my motherboard's ethernet card to switch (my home LAN with Windows XP machines) via RJ-45
I have configured Samba and firewall - so I can see shares of my LAN and browse Internet BUT NOT AT THE SAME TIME!!!!
I must switch wired devices in KNetworkManager - so if I have Internet (eth1) I cannot connect to LAN and if I connect to eth0 - I can see LAN and no browsing Internet
How to resolve this problem? Please I switched to Linux only 2 weeks ago from Windows.

Problem is almost solved
Hey hey hey
Yestersay - I made smart thing - just turned off KNeworkManager - and problem gone!!!
Now I have both LAN and Internet
but not last problem of course. On my SUSe machine I have Proxy Squid and now everyone from others goes to Internet through this proxy.
But everyone can ping any ip from Internet (but not domain name) - without proxy (so IRC chat goes not through proxy - and I am loosing trafic.
I am guessing I should configure DHCP or DNS server and how?
My SUSE box - 192.168.0.1
My LAn windows comps - 192.168.0.2(3,4,...)
My proxy -192.168.0.1
My gateway to Internet 10.8.0.1
